Description
A quick and easy weeknight dinner featuring a creamy chicken and vegetable filling topped with flaky, golden puff pastry, ready in about 30 minutes.
Ingredients
Scale
- 2 sheets puff pastry, thawed but cold
- 3 cups shredded chicken (rotisserie recommended)
- 3 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 1 medium yellow onion, finely diced
- 2 medium carrots, diced small
- 2 stalks celery, diced small
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
- 2 cups low-sodium chicken broth
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1.5 cups frozen peas and corn (total)
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me (or 1 tablespoon fresh)
- 1 cup sharp cheddar cheese, shredded
- 1 egg beaten with 1 tablespoon water (for egg wash)
- Salt and black pepper to taste
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Place a baking sheet in the oven to warm up.
- Heat a 12-inch skillet over medium heat. Add butter and melt. Add onions and celery, sautéing for 3-4 minutes until soft.
- Add garlic and cook for 30 seconds until fragrant. Sprinkle flour over vegetables and whisk constantly for 1-2 minutes to make a roux.
- Slowly pour in chicken broth while whisking to prevent lumps. Stir in heavy cream and simmer for 3-4 minutes until slightly thickened.
- Stir in chicken, peas, corn, thyme, and cheddar cheese.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Remove skillet from heat. Place puff pastry sheet over the skillet, trimming excess to leave a 1-inch overhang. Poke holes in the top with a fork.
- Brush the pastry generously with egg wash.
- Place skillet on the preheated baking sheet and bake for 20-25 minutes until the crust is deep golden-brown and filling is bubbling.
- Remove from oven and let rest on a cooling rack for 10 minutes before serving to allow the sauce to set.
Notes
Keep the puff pastry cold until baking for maximum flakiness. Do not skip the egg wash for a golden finish. Rest the pie for 10 minutes after baking to prevent the filling from being too soupy. For a vegetarian version, omit chicken and add mushrooms. For gluten-free, use GF puff pastry and GF flour blend.
